In the mid 80's Wellcraft made a 30 ft Scarab II and a 30 ft Scarab Panther along with a few others. The Scarab II had a raised deck for more headroom in the cabin and a higher windshield. The Panther had a flat deck and a low windshild for the sporting look. I am surprised at the power/ drive combo. By that time everyone was going with 454 Mag/Bravo. Smallblocks were probably available but they would've used Alphas. The 420 was probably phased out by then. With smallblocks they would go 56-58, with 330's 62 and with 420's about 70.
